How Specialists Identify and Resolve Water Damage

Upon recognizing the importance of prompt water damage restoration, understanding how professionals assess and address the situation becomes essential. At the outset, certified experts conduct a thorough inspection to gauge the full extent of the damage. They make use of advanced moisture meters and thermal imaging technology to identify concealed water pockets within walls and floors, guaranteeing that no affected area is missed.

Once the assessment is complete, specialists categorize the water damage based on its source: category one, two, or three water. This categorization determines the proper restoration approach. Following this, they formulate a comprehensive restoration plan, establishing a course of action for water extraction, drying, and treating the damaged sections.

Throughout this process, specialists emphasize safety at every stage, utilizing proper safety gear and ensuring proper ventilation. By employing specialized techniques and following established industry guidelines, they effectively mitigate further damage and mold growth, preserving the safety of the property and its inhabitants. As a result, a structured approach is essential for successful water damage restoration.

Why Timeliness Is Key in Preventing Mold Growth

Prompt action in the wake of water damage is essential in inhibiting mold growth, an expected byproduct of prolonged moisture exposure. As water seeps into a property, it creates an environment favorable to mold spores, which can begin to proliferate within the first 24 to 48 hours. The speed at which water is removed and the area dried greatly influences the chance of mold formation.

Expert restoration teams leverage cutting-edge equipment and strategies to speed up this operation, making certain that moisture is eliminated rapidly. This prompt action not only minimizes the health dangers connected to mold development but also preserves the structural soundness of the property. Waiting too long permits mold to spread, causing severe damage and costly repair efforts. By emphasizing prompt action, property owners can safeguard their investments and maintain a safe living environment.

Key Tips for Choosing a Restoration Company

How can property owners guarantee they choose the right restoration company? The first step involves thoroughly researching potential companies. Verifying certifications, including those from the Institute of Inspection, Cleaning and Restoration Certification (IICRC), demonstrates professional competence. Examining online reviews and client testimonials can shed light on the company's trustworthiness and standard of service.

Moreover, homeowners should gather thorough quotes from several contractors. This allows for the ability to compare services, costs, and timelines, maintaining openness. Additionally, one must verify that the contractor has adequate insurance, covering both the property owner and the employees.

In addition, assessing the company's response time is vital; prompt action can minimize additional damage. To conclude, a reputable provider should offer a transparent warranty on their services, reflecting faith in their work quality. By using these criteria, homeowners can make well-informed decisions and secure their assets efficiently.

Safeguarding Your Valuables With Skilled Help

Once they have chosen a qualified restoration firm, homeowners face the considerable task of protecting their personal property from water damage. Professionals in water damage restoration use advanced methods and tools to assess the extent of damage quickly. They utilize advanced water extraction tools to remove excess moisture, minimizing further deterioration of personal items.

Restoration experts are well-versed in the varying materials of different belongings, from clothing to electrical equipment, and apply customized methods for every type. As an illustration, vital documents may be freeze-dried, while wood furnishings may be subjected to deep cleaning or refinishing.

Moreover, professionals can identify concealed moisture that could result in mold development, ensuring thorough protection for prized possessions. Through the expertise of skilled restoration professionals, homeowners can enhance the possibility of salvaging irreplaceable items, safeguarding not only their monetary value but also their personal significance. In the end, professional assistance is essential for reducing losses and bringing back peace of mind.

How Do I Protect My Home From Water Damage?

To protect a home from water damage, regular maintenance of plumbing systems, proper sealing of windows and doors, placing sump pumps, and timely attention to leaks can considerably decrease the likelihood of water-related concerns.

What Are the Common Indicators of Concealed Water Damage?

Typical indicators of concealed water damage consist of unexplained mold growth, water stains on walls or ceilings, peeling paint, warped flooring, and musty odors. Prompt identification is critical to avoiding additional structural deterioration and expensive repairs.

Will My Insurance Cover Water Damage Restoration Costs?

Water damage restoration insurance coverage varies depending on the policy. Generally, a standard homeowners insurance policy covers sudden and accidental damage, though coverage exclusions may exist for neglect or slowly developing issues. It is essential to review the policy details for a clear understanding.

What Is the Typical Duration of the Restoration Process?

The restoration process generally requires from a few days up to several weeks, based on the extent of the water damage, the scope of the impacted area, and how effectively the restoration team responds.

Is It Possible to Stay in My House During Restoration Work?

Living in a home throughout the restoration process is usually not suggested. Risks such as mold exposure, dust, and loud equipment can create unsafe conditions. Homeowners should consider temporary relocation for safety and comfort during the restoration process.
